Easy DIY Projects for Home Improvements

Easy DIY Projects for Home Improvements

Looking to spruce up your home without breaking the bank? DIY home improvement projects are a great way to upgrade your space without spending a lot of money. Whether you’re a seasoned DIY pro or a beginner, there are plenty of easy projects you can tackle to improve the look and feel of your home. Here are a few ideas to get you started.

1. Paint a Room: One of the quickest and most inexpensive ways to freshen up a room is with a fresh coat of paint. Choose a color that complements your furniture and decor, then grab a paintbrush and roller and get to work. You’ll be amazed at the difference a new paint job can make.

2. Update Hardware: Swapping out old, outdated hardware on cabinets, drawers, and doors can instantly give your space a more modern look. You can find a wide variety of hardware options at your local home improvement store, and they’re usually easy to install with just a few basic tools.

3. Install Shelving: Adding shelving to a blank wall can provide extra storage and display space for books, photos, and other decorative items. You can purchase pre-made shelves or build your own using simple materials like wood and brackets.

4. Create a Gallery Wall: If you have a collection of photos or artwork that you love, consider creating a gallery wall to showcase them. Mix and match frames and sizes for a custom look that adds personality to your space.

5. Refurbish Furniture: Instead of buying new furniture, consider giving old pieces a fresh coat of paint or stain to breathe new life into them. You can also add new hardware or upholstery to update the look.

6. Hang Curtains: Hanging curtains can instantly add style and warmth to a room. Choose a fabric and color that complements your decor, and be sure to hang them high to create the illusion of taller ceilings.

7. Add a Backsplash: If your kitchen or bathroom could use a facelift, consider adding a backsplash to the walls. You can find peel-and-stick options that are simple to install and can easily be removed if you decide to change things up.

These are just a few ideas to inspire your DIY home improvement projects. With a little creativity and effort, you can transform your space without breaking the bank. Happy crafting!
